Mum asked me to make a simple gown for her. So I thought to show you the steps I took, hope you all can learn something from it.

Firstly I folded the Ankara into two with the smaller side facing me, I marked out the shoulder, burst, waist and hips measurements. I joined the marks of measurements together.

Then I cut it out that's how I got the front part, always know that whatever the measurements are, I divided it by four.

I place the front part on another folded part of the Ankara to trace out the back part and then I cut it out.

I made a slit at the neck area of both the front and back, I also cut out the hands.

After all the cutting, I joined the pieces with my sewing machine. This is what it looks like.
